extern crate jsonpath_lib as jsonpath;
extern crate serde;
#[macro_use]
extern crate serde_json;
use serde::Deserialize;
use serde_json::Value;
use common::{compare_result, read_contents, read_json, setup};
mod common;
#[test]
fn compile() {
setup();
let mut template = jsonpath::compile("$..friends[2]");
let json_obj = read_json("./benches/data_obj.json");
let json = template(&json_obj).unwrap();
let ret = json!([
{"id": 2,"name": "Gray Berry"},
{"id": 2,"name": "Gray Berry"}
]);
compare_result(json, ret);
let json_obj = read_json("./benches/data_array.json");
let json = template(&json_obj).unwrap();
let ret = json!([
{"id": 2,"name": "Gray Berry"},
{"id": 2,"name": "Rosetta Erickson"}
]);
compare_result(json, ret);
}
#[test]
fn selector() {
setup();
let json_obj = read_json("./benches/data_obj.json");
let mut reader = jsonpath::selector(&json_obj);
let json = reader("$..friends[2]").unwrap();
let ret = json!([
{"id": 2,"name": "Gray Berry"},
{"id": 2,"name": "Gray Berry"}
]);
compare_result(json, ret);
let json = reader("$..friends[0]").unwrap();
let ret = json!([
{"id": 0},
{"id": 0,"name": "Millicent Norman"}
]);
compare_result(json, ret);
}
#[test]
fn selector_as() {
#[derive(Deserialize, PartialEq, Debug)]
struct Friend {
id: u8,
name: Option<String>,
}
let json_obj = read_json("./benches/data_obj.json");
let mut selector = jsonpath::selector_as::<Friend>(&json_obj);
let json = selector("$..friends[2]").unwrap();
let ret = vec![
Friend {
id: 2,
name: Some("Gray Berry".to_string()),
},
Friend {
id: 2,
name: Some("Gray Berry".to_string()),
},
];
assert_eq!(json, ret);
let json = selector("$..friends[0]").unwrap();
let ret = vec![
Friend { id: 0, name: None },
Friend {
id: 0,
name: Some("Millicent Norman".to_string()),
},
];
assert_eq!(json, ret);
}
#[test]
fn select() {
let json_obj = read_json("./benches/example.json");
let json = jsonpath::select(&json_obj, "$..book[2]").unwrap();
let ret = json!([{
"category" : "fiction",
"author" : "Herman Melville",
"title" : "Moby Dick",
"isbn" : "0-553-21311-3",
"price" : 8.99
}]);
compare_result(json, ret);
}
#[test]
fn select_str() {
let json_str = read_contents("./benches/example.json");
let result_str = jsonpath::select_as_str(&json_str, "$..book[2]").unwrap();
let ret = json!([{
"category" : "fiction",
"author" : "Herman Melville",
"title" : "Moby Dick",
"isbn" : "0-553-21311-3",
"price" : 8.99
}]);
let json: Value = serde_json::from_str(&result_str).unwrap();
assert_eq!(json, ret);
}
#[test]
fn test_to_struct() {
#[derive(Deserialize, PartialEq, Debug)]
struct Person {
name: String,
age: u8,
phones: Vec<String>,
}
let ret: Vec<Person> = jsonpath::select_as(
r#"
{
"person":
{
"name": "Doe John",
"age": 44,
"phones": [
"+44 1234567",
"+44 2345678"
]
}
}
"#,
"$.person",
)
.unwrap();
let person = Person {
name: "Doe John".to_string(),
age: 44,
phones: vec!["+44 1234567".to_string(), "+44 2345678".to_string()],
};
assert_eq!(vec![person], ret);
}
